The phrase " Dragon Ball Z Battle of Z PS Vita better download exclusive" typically refers to the fact that in North America, the PS Vita version was a digital-only release , whereas other regions received physical copies Key Format & Availability Details North American Digital Exclusive: In the United States and North America, Dragon Ball Z: Battle of Z

for the PS Vita did not receive a physical cartridge release and was only available as a digital download. International Physical Copies:

Europe and Japan did receive physical cartridge releases, making them sought-after items for collectors since the game has since been from the PlayStation Store. Digital Performance:

Generally, digital Vita games can offer slightly faster loading times than physical cartridges, though the difference for this specific title is described as minimal. Exclusive & Bonus Content Naruto Sage Costume: dragon ball z battle of z ps vita better download exclusive

Players who purchased the game early (Day 1) received a download code for a free Naruto Uzumaki Sage Costume DLC Characters:

The game featured three additional DLC characters: Super Saiyan Bardock, Super Vegetto, and Meta-Cooler. Cross-Save Support:

The PS Vita version supports cross-save with the PlayStation 3 version, allowing you to transfer your progress between handheld and console. Digitally Downloaded Important Note on Store Access The phrase " Dragon Ball Z Battle of

Because the game has been removed from the PS Vita store, you can only download it today if you previously purchased it and it remains in your Download List

. Otherwise, a physical copy from an international region (which is region-free) is the only official way to play it on original hardware. Can You Still Download Games On Sony PS Vita?


3. The "Hate It or Love It" Combat Finds Its Niche

Console players complained about the simplified controls and auto-lock-on. On Vita, those "downgrades" become brilliant streamlining. Without a second analog stick? No problem. The game’s focus on squad revival, type-matching (Ki, Speed, Power, Intercept), and screen-clearing Ultimate Attacks feels less like a traditional fighter and more like a tactical arcade brawler—perfect for short bursts. 1. Ad-Hoc Multiplayer (The Real Last Man Standing)

The PS3 version requires online PSN subscriptions and a stable internet connection. The Vita version, via digital download, unlocks Ad-Hoc party play. You and three friends can sit in a room, each with a Vita, and link up locally. Since the game supports 4-player co-op against the AI or 8-player versus, this turns the Vita into a portable arcade. No server shutdowns (which Bandai Namco has threatened for legacy titles) can kill this mode.
